2. Points to Note About Oscilloscopes
There are several points to note when using an oscilloscope to observe correct waveforms. In particular, it is important to select a model with a frequency response that sufficiently covers the frequency band you wish to measure. The frequency response of an oscilloscope is defined as the frequency at which the amplitude falls to -3 dB. - An oscilloscope measures voltage waves, but it can also be used to measure current, resistance, sound, capacitance, frequency and more.
- Most oscilloscopes measure frequency automatically, but you can also use a simple equation (frequency=1/period) and the horizontal scale on your os...
- You can use an oscilloscope to measure current by measuring the voltage dropped across a shunt resistor or by using a current probe.
